  19. Game 52. Long post follows with base game statistics including some for the Toronto Maple Leafs. Read, don't read, up to you. These are BASE stats not detailed ones. My comments and observations at the end.

    Statistics for Toronto Maple Leafs at Edmonton Oilers February 1st, 2025

    Edmonton Oilers:

    Bouchard 1 Goal, 1 Secondary Assist

    Hyman 1 Goal

    Perry 1 Goal

    Kulak 2 Primary Assists

    Arvidsson 1 Secondary Assist

    Nuge 1 Primary Assist

    Draisaitl 1 Secondary Assist

    Skinner 24 Saves on 28 shots = .857 Save %age

    Toronto Maple Leafs:

    Nylander 1 Goal

    Knies 1 Goal (PP), 1 Secondary Assist

    McMann 1 Goal (PP)

    Marner 1 Goal, 1 Secondary Assist (PP)

    Tavares 1 Primary Assist

    Matthews 2 Primary Assists (PP)

    Riely 1 Primary Assist (PP)

    Domi 1 Secondary Assist (PP)

    Woll 45 Saves on 48 Shots = .938 Save %age

    Maple Leafs Oilers

    Shots on Goal 28 48

    Hits 17 17

    Faceoffs Won 27 24

    PP 2/2 0/2

    Penalty Mins 6 6

    Giveaways 11 (10 per NST) 12 (10 per NSG)

    Takeaways 7 (6 per NST) 2 (1 per NST)

    Blocked Shots 24 (22 per NST) 7 (6 per NST)

    3 Stars: 3-Hyman (1G), 2-Bouchard (1G, 1A), 1-Woll (.938 Save %age)

    Player TOI PP TOI PK TOI SOG +/- PIM Hits Blocks Giveaways Takeaways

    Bouchard 27:05 3:37 0:00 8 2 0 0 1 1 0

    Nurse 21:32 0:34 1:52 4 0 0 5 1 0 0

    Kulak 21:01 0:00 0:24 3 2 0 1 2 0 0

    Klingberg 20:46 0:27 0:00 1 0 0 0 1 3 0

    Stecher 12:54 0:00 1:21 0 -1 0 0 1 0 0

    Emberson 10:57 0:00 0:55 0 -1 0 1 0 3 0

    Draisaitl 25:59 3:31 0:00 6 0 2 0 0 0 1

    McDavid 25:25 3:34 0:00 9 0 0 2 0 1 0

    Hyman 19:53 3:31 0:00 3 1 0 0 0 1 0

    Nuge 18:55 3:27 0:54 2 0 2 1 0 0 0

    Perry 13:40 0:13 0:00 3 1 2 0 0 0 0

    Arvidsson 13:04 0:13 0:00 2 1 0 0 0 1 0

    Henrique 12:48 0:30 1:13 0 0 0 0 0 0 0

    Kapanen 12:01 0:07 0:00 0 -1 0 2 0 0 0

    J Skinner 11:56 0:13 0:00 3 0 0 0 0 0 0

    C Brown 10:59 0:00 1:00 2 0 0 0 0 0 0

    Janmark 10:58 0:00 1:25 0 1 0 0 1 0 0

    Podkolzin 7:49 0:00 0:00 2 0 2 3 0 0 0

    Oilers Faceoff Breakdown:

    Won Lost Percent

    Draisaitl 6 9 40.0

    Nuge 5 8 38.5

    McDavid 5 5 50.0

    Henrique 5 3 62.5

    Janmark 2 2 50.0

    Podkolzin 1 0 100.0

    Maple Leafs's Faceoff Breakdown:

    Won Lost Percent

    Matthews 11 7 61.1

    Tavares 9 7 56.3

    Kampf 3 6 33.3

    Domi 3 4 42.9

    Marner 1 0 100.0
